How they compare

Puerto Rico currently reports 5.66 ratio against 5.55 ratio in Maldives, a difference of 0.11 ratio.

Across all 14 years both countries report, Maldives has been ahead every year.

Maldives ranks 15th and Puerto Rico ranks 14th of 107 countries.

Maldives has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Maldives Puerto Rico Difference Ahead
1990s 10.49 ratio 2.62 ratio 7.87 ratio Maldives
2000s 9.11 ratio 2.59 ratio 6.53 ratio Maldives

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Tourist trips refer to the number of trips made by individuals traveling abroad and staying overnight. A country with a ratio greater than one has more incoming than outgoing tourists (i.e. has more visitors than locals leaving).
